About
Hartenberg Wine Estate is nestled in a valley on the free-draining, north-eastern slopes of the Bottelary Hills in Stellenbosch. As the pioneers of Regenerative Viticulture in South Africa, their wines are made by working with nature, instead of against it, to increase land productivity and biodiversity. With a storied history dating back to 1692, they continue to push boundaries and craft wines that reflect their passion and commitment to excellence.
Product Features
- Award: Gilbert & Gaillard Double Gold & Gold Michelangelo International Wine & Spirits Awards
- Aroma: An elegant nose featuring subtle red cherry and strawberry notes, layered with fragrant floral aromas and a delicate hint of spice
- Palate: A supple and refined dry red driven by fresh red fruit, supported by juicy, finely textured tannins and a smooth mid-palate that finishes with a graceful, lingering cherry note
- Pairing: Light salads, seafood, or simply enjoyed on its own
- A harmonious blend of Shiraz, Grenache, and Mourvèdre, aged for 12 months in old French oak to enhance complexity without overwhelming the fruit
Product Specifications
- Alcohol by Volume: 13.5%
- Region: Stellenbosch
- Varietals: 66% Shiraz, 30% Grenache, 4% Mourvedre
